我已经看到了关于使用上游提交更新fork的几个答案,但我还没有找到如何更新整个存储库。
我将一个仓库克隆到我的叉子里,进行了更改,提交,推送,完成。
同时,其他分支被创建,删除等等。
现在我想从上游新创建的分支创建一个分支,但是我无法在我的fork的GitHub UI中找到它,例如,它仍然显示旧的分支
我该如何更新?
我已经尝试过上游,但没有成功。
编辑:为了更容易理解,我将举一个例子:
在原始仓库中,它有一个新创建的分支,让我们说," fancy-new-branch"
如果我输入git checkout fancy-new-branch
,它会切换到此分支,但在原始仓库中。但是我想要在我的分支中,所以我可以创建一个新的分支,例如" fancy-new-branch-fix"来自" fancy-new-branch"我想我需要访问" fancy-new-branch"从我的叉子,或者我错了?
由于
答案 0 :(得分:0)
我最终删除了我的分叉,再次创建和克隆。但我会提出这样的问题:是不是有自动更新方式?